摘要
The electronic structure in the bulk state of the protonic conductor In3+-doped CaZrO3 (CZI) has been investigated by resonant soft-X-ray emission spectroscopy (SXES), which reflects the electronic structure in the bulk state. The resonant SXES spectrum of proton-doped CZI shows a proton-induced level at the top of the valence band, indicating proton exchanges with holes. This finding confirms that protons exist in the bulk state, even though a surface state may also exist.
